Custom Sort by multiple criteria

Lesleyc
5 - Atom

Hi All, I am struggling to find a way to custom sort data - see example data.

 
Category Score
positive0.5574
neutral0.2732
neutral0.25
positive0.5912
negative-0.3612
positive0.7184
negative-0.1419
negative-0.2411

 

The scores range from -1 to 1.  I would like to sort the categories as in the example below to show the following:

Negative score smallest to largest, positive score largest to smallest and neutral score largest to smallest. 

I have considered assigning the number 1 to negative and 2 to positive etc. to achieve custom ordering for the categories, though still need to order the scores as mentioned above.

 

Category Score
negative-0.3612
negative-0.2411
negative-0.1419
positive0.7184
positive0.5912
positive0.5574
neutral0.2732
neutral0.25

 

Thank you.

Hi @Lesleyc 

There's two options. Either, do as you said by naming Positive as 1, Negative as 2 etc, then using a sort to sort by this 1,2,3 column AND by value descending. 

Or, you could split them into 3 groups: Positive, negative, neutral, then sort these groups individually, then union them all together. 

Hope this helps.

Since you want

  Negative score smallest to largest, positive score largest to smallest 

 

you'll need to split the data stream using a Filter tool, then use separate Sort tools in each data stream, then a Union tool.
